Transaction ea883051ab24b385bbcb3ebd78a915e8e74a2d2dbf61c8219ec66cc5284cea50
1 Input
1 Output
-
ea883051ab24b385bbcb3ebd78a915e8e74a2d2dbf61c8219ec66cc5284cea50:0
- value
- 1707450
- script pubkey
- OP_0 OP_PUSHBYTES_20 928593aa83bcf69ea9eb386a82195a56a71ed236
- address
- bc1qj2ze825rhnmfa20t8p4gyx2626n3a53kn0xze2